Kern City, Bakersfield,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Kern City?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Kern City Studio Apartments | $1,174 | $955 | $2,039 |
| Kern City 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,322 | $1,015 | $1,705 |
| Kern City 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,579 | $1,150 | $2,195 |
Kern City 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,802 | $1,450 | $2,395 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 3 Bedroom Kern City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Kern City with 3 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 3 Bedroom in Kern City is at Stine Ridge Townhomes listed at $1,445.
How much is the average rent for a 3 Bedroom Kern City Apartment?
The average rent for a 3 Bedroom Apartment in Kern City is $1,802.
What is the largest available 3 Bedroom Kern City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Kern City is a 1,400 square feet unit starting from $1,795 at Welcome to Laurelwood Oaks – Comfortable Living in a Beautiful Community.
What is the average size for Kern City 3 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 3 Bedroom rental in Kern City is currently 1,276 sq ft.
